On the morning of September 13, the Standing Committee of the Provincial People's Council coordinated with the Center for Training Elected Representatives and the Delegation Work Committee under the National Assembly Standing Committee to organize a conference to train operational skills for delegates of the People's Councils at all levels of Vinh Phuc province in 2023.
Attending and directing the conference were comrades: Hoang Thi Thuy Lan, member of the Party Central Committee, Secretary of the Provincial Party Committee, Chairwoman of the Provincial People's Council, Head of the Provincial National Assembly Delegation; Nguyen Trung Hai, member of the Provincial Party Standing Committee,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Council; Pham Quang Nguyen, member of the Provincial Party Committee, Vice Chairman of the Provincial People's Council.

Speaking at the opening of the conference, Provincial Party Secretary Hoang Thi Thuy Lan emphasized that organizing a vote of confidence and a vote of no confidence is one of the forms of supervisory activities of the National Assembly and People's Councils stipulated in the Law on Organization of the National Assembly, the Law on Organization of Local Government, and the Law on Supervisory Activities of the National Assembly and People's Councils.
People's Councils at all levels last held a vote of confidence in 2018. According to the law, People's Councils at provincial and district levels will hold a vote of confidence at the end of 2023.
In order for the organization of the vote of confidence for the People's Councils at all levels in the province to be effectively implemented in accordance with regulations, in today's program to foster operational skills for delegates, in addition to communicating and discussing the above two topics, the Standing Committee of the Provincial People's Council will disseminate and thoroughly understand Resolution No. 46 and implement instructions for Resolution No. 96 on taking a vote of confidence and voting for people holding positions elected or approved by the National Assembly and People's Councils.

During the 2 days, delegates listened to Central lecturers who are leaders and former leaders of agencies of the National Assembly and the Ho Chi Minh National Academy of Politics present and discuss the following topics: Skills in reviewing and deciding on state budget estimates; state budget revenue and expenditure estimates and budget allocation at the local level; People's Councils and labor and employment issues.
At the same time, listen to the representative of the Standing Committee of the Provincial People's Council deploy the instructions on Resolution No. 96 dated June 23, 2023 on taking a vote of confidence and voting for people holding positions elected or approved by the National Assembly and People's Council.
